If a tire goes flat, avoid further tire and wheel damage
by driving slowly to a level place and stopping. Then
do this:
1. Turn on the hazard warning flashers. See Hazard
Warning Flashers in the Index of the owner
manual.
2. Park the vehicle. Set the parking brake firmly and
put the shift lever in P (Park).
3. Turn off the engine.
4. Inspect the flat tire.
If the tire has been separated from the wheel, has
damaged sidewalls, or has a puncture larger than a
¼ inch (6 mm), the tire is too severely damaged for the
tire sealant and compressor kit to be effective. See
Roadside Service in the Index of the owner manual.
If the tire has a puncture less than a ¼ inch (6 mm) in
the tread area of the tire, see Tire Sealant and
Compressor Kit (Without Selector Switch)
on
page 633
or Tire Sealant and Compressor Kit
(With Selector Switch) on page 643.
